Around 8500 Germans informed us by phone, paper letter and e-mail about their first contacts with
foreign Euro coins.
They reported data and place (we used the ZIP codes) and sort and origin countries of the coins.
Of course, this is not a good sampling scheme,
but nevertheless, it has yielded interesting and acceptable results.
We came to the following statements:
the different coin sorts show a different behaviour
the homelands play an interesting role,
the spatial distribution of the locations of the Euro reporters in Germany
shows an interesting pattern,
giving information about the travel activities and the intensity of
reports of the media about our project Euromobil.
